Festival dell'Economia di Trento. Theme of the XVII Edition: 'The Pandemic aftermath, amidst order and distruption'

Trentino Marketing and the 24 ORE Group, organizers of the seventeenth edition of the Festival dell'Economia di Trento taking place from 2 to 5 June 2022, promoted by the Autonomous Province of Trento with the contribution of the Municipality and University of Trento, announce the core theme of the event: "The Pandemic aftermath, AMIDST ORDER AND DISRUPTION".
The Autonomous Province of Trento, through Trentino Marketing and the 24 ORE Group, will promote the organization of the Festival during the three-year period 2022-2024, guaranteeing the longstanding, positive path taken by the squirrel over sixteen years, making it one of the flagship events in Italy and beyond. Consistency and continuity will complement all the new features and improvements introduced by the new partner. The University of Trento will add its own input with a presence in the Scientific Panel, tasked with setting the guidelines of the Festival's scientific programme. The University of Trento will also provide a functional-logistical contribution to the Festival, by offering space at the University for the organization of events, and will contribute to the initiatives targeted to the student community. The Municipality of Trento will share proposals and content of the Festival, in keeping with the cultural and touristic proposition of the City. The Municipality will also assist in the organizational support of the event, by providing urban and institutional spaces.
Following the announcement of the new organizational structure of the Festival, entrusted for the next three years by the Province of Trento to the 24 ORE Group in association with Trentino Marketing, work is underway to build the agenda of the traditional event, which makes the Trentino capital the venue of reference where national and international top personalities from the world of the economy, institutions, business, academia, philosophy and journalism and all stakeholders converge and debate, from this edition, with greater involvement of the citizenry, the local area and target families and young people. To this end, the organizers have defined the composition of the Scientific Panel and have set up an Advisory Board, which have contributed to choosing the theme of the 17° edition of the Festival.
The Scientific Panel of the 2022 edition of the Festival dell'Economia, chaired by Fabio Tamburini, Editor-in-Chief of Il Sole 24 Ore, is formed by Gabriella Berloffa, Professor of Political Economy at the University of Trento, Luigi Bonatti, Professor of Economic Policy at the University of Trento, and economics historian Adriana Castagnoli, former Professor of Contemporary History at the University of Turin.
The Advisory Board of the Festival dell'Economia di Trento, tasked with supporting the organizers and the Scientific Panel in identifying real economy topics, is composed of Lucia Annunziata (journalist), Emma Marcegaglia (President B20), Paolo Magri (Executive Vice President and Director ISPI), Monica Mondardini (Managing Director CIR), Giulio Sapelli (Board Member Fondazione Eni Enrico Mattei), and Giulio Tremonti (President Aspen Institute Italia).
The core theme of the 17° Festival dell'Economia di Trento is "The Pandemic aftermath, AMIDST ORDER AND DISRUPTION". The choice stems from the discussion on the dire social, economic and political effects that the pandemic has produced, is producing and will produce. The magnitude of the economic crisis brought by the health emergency has called for emergency economic policies worldwide, from the US to China and Europe. Fiscal policy is back on the agenda of every government and government debts are rising everywhere. The real economy has ushered in sweeping changes where communities will once again play a key role. The West as a whole is struggling with the demise of ideologies and lack of leadership, not only in political terms. Against this backdrop, how will the balance in the Western world change? Will the push for change be taken in by the system, or will new economic and social balances materialize, causing tension and unending destabilization? The crossroads is between Order, meaning the redrafting of new social pacts, and Disruption, meaning the failure to manage transition.
This is the core theme of the rich programme of meetings, events, talks and keynotes that will be graced by renowned national and international opinion leaders and prominent personalities including scientists and researchers, representatives of civil society and institutions, economists, entrepreneurs, managers and personalities from the leading academic institutions in Italy and beyond during the four days of June, when Trento and its Festival will take the centre stage of economic and social debate at the international level.
